Got in a nice day trip over to Whidbey Island, it's 55 miles long and only about an hour away and a favorite destination most anytime of year.

At about the halfway point on the West side is a spot named Ebey's Landing.
It was the first non native establishment and thrived at the time.

The only indication of it's former life is a huge old abandoned road house that put up travelers back in the 1850's.
It's now a National Historical Reserve with a fantastic loop trail that climbs the bluff for nice views out towards the Peninsula and then descends to the beach- best timed for at low tide for plenty-O-beach. That day had a small minus tide, just right!

Weather was supposed to clear but the marine layer was persistent until we were on our way home. Nice respite from the blazing 80 degree weather we have been enjoying.

I don't often go do the "touristy" stuff but my Sister suggested a Whale watching boat trip out of Anacortes and through some of the San Juan islands almost into Canadian waters.

Captain found a pod of about a dozen Biggs Orcas almost up at the Northern tip of San Juan island that he slowly approached, cut the engines and they cut right in front of the boat 50-60 yards away.
Mom with her youngest were in perfect sync, the rest usually surfaced not too long afterward. Very cool!
The boat was a big twin hull that cruised at about 25 knots and got right up to speed quick.
